"My biggest up was when I met Mickey Rourke for the first time and he said (unspeakably poor Mickey Rourke impression), 'Oh man, in 1973, man, I was dressing just like you, man, I had green hair and stack-heeled boots and leather trousers.' And I'm trying to see Mickey Rourke wearing all this gear. I said, 'You were a glam-rocker?' He said, 'Yeah, man, in Florida nobody had seen anything like it!' I found that absolutely great. I felt so encouraged by that. A guy like that and it was a major part of his life."
David Bowie, Q, June 1989
